Om is reborn as Om Kapoor, the pampered, larger-than-life son of a powerful film family. He is now the biggest superstar in the industry—but he has no memory of his past life. A chance event, however, triggers a flood of memories. Realizing he was murdered in his former life, Om Kapoor sets out to expose Mukesh Mehra and avenge the injustice done to the woman he loved—all with the dramatic flair and insider knowledge of the film world. The film is a love letter to the movie industry. It lovingly satirizes everything—from the sycophancy of extras, to the obsession with star kids, to the ridiculousness of movie plots. Released in 2007, Om Shanti Om (OSO) is not merely a film; it is a grand, three-hour-plus celebration of Bollywood itself. Directed by Farah Khan and produced by Red Chillies Entertainment, the film stars Shah Rukh Khan in a dual role, alongside debutante Deepika Padukone, Arjun Rampal, and Shreyas Talpade. A glorious tribute to the golden era of Hindi cinema, the movie masterfully blends melodrama, comedy, romance, and action into an unforgettable experience. Plot Summary (Spoiler-Free) The story is split into two distinct eras.

Om (Shah Rukh Khan) is a junior film extra, or "junior artist," who dreams of becoming a superstar. He is hopelessly and silently in love with Shantipriya (Deepika Padukone), the reigning queen of the silver screen. When he discovers that Shantipriya is secretly married to the arrogant, ruthless producer Mukesh Mehra (Arjun Rampal), who treats her as a pawn, Om tries to save her. His act of heroism backfires, leading to a devastating fire and Om's tragic death.
